The product

What exactly is Collectivus?

Collectivus is a managed AI workforce platform. You don't buy a tool — you stand up a Collective: a small team of named digital workers (sales, ops, marketing, finance, HR, IT) who share context, hand off to each other, and run inside a governed AWS deployment we deploy and operate for you.

How is this different from ChatGPT, Copilot, or another bot?

Bots and copilots help one person draft something. Workers own a role: they run on a schedule, share context, integrate with your stack, and produce real output you can hold accountable. We use the word “workforce” deliberately — because you should be able to point at a worker and say “they own this outcome,” not “they help me sometimes.”

Are the workers real people or AI?

AI. Each worker is a named persona with a specific role boundary, in-scope and out-of-scope tasks, and a defined accuracy bar. They look and feel like a teammate because they operate like one — but every output runs through Iris (our QA worker) and into the human approval flows you configure.

Who is Liam, and why is he included with every Collective?

Liam is your AI IT team. He provisions access, wires up your tools, rotates credentials, monitors infrastructure, handles security alerts, and runs the IT service desk for your team. He's included with every Collective because he's the reason you don't need to hire, rent, or become an IT team to make this work.

Pricing & plans

What does it actually cost?

Three tiers. Team Collective is $499/mo and includes Liam, shared workforce memory, and standard integrations for up to ~10 seats. Business Collective is $1,299/mo and adds SSO/SAML, audit log, admin roles, API access, and priority support for up to 50 seats. Enterprise is custom — private AWS deployment, dedicated delivery team, custom roles. On top of any plan, add named workers from $500/mo (Professional), $1,500/mo (Advanced), or $3,500/mo (Elite).

Can I mix worker tiers?

Yes. Most businesses start with one or two Professional workers and add an Advanced worker for their highest-impact role (typically growth or operations). Liam is already included.

Is there a minimum commitment?

Monthly billing, no long-term commitment. Swap or remove workers anytime. Annual plans save you two months. Enterprise agreements are typically annual with custom terms.

What about a free trial?

For individuals: Solo gives you one named worker free for 14 days, no credit card. For teams: the Guided First Month is a $500 first-month package that includes Team Collective + one Professional worker + a money-back guarantee.

Setup & onboarding

How long does setup take?

Most Collectives are live inside 48 hours. Liam handles provisioning, integrations, and credential rotation autonomously. A human from our delivery team walks you through the handful of things only an account owner can click — first OAuth consents, your access matrix, and the first procurement sign-off.

Do I need an IT team for this?

No. That's the entire point of including Liam. If you already have an IT team, Liam works alongside them; if you don't, Liam is the team for what Collectivus requires.

What integrations are supported?

Out of the box: Google Workspace and Microsoft 365 (mail, calendar, drive), Slack and Teams, common CRMs (Salesforce, HubSpot), helpdesks, and document stores. Custom integrations are part of standard delivery — Liam wires them in.

Do you migrate our existing knowledge in?

Yes. Part of onboarding is loading the documents, processes, and history your workers need to be useful from day one. We index it into a unified knowledge layer that every worker in your Collective shares.

Security & governance

Where does our data live?

On AWS in your dedicated environment. Enterprise customers get a private AWS deployment in their preferred region. Team and Business Collectives run on shared infrastructure with tenant isolation. Full detail on Security & Governance.

Do you train foundation models on our data?

No. We do not sell personal information and we do not train third-party foundation models on your private business data.

What about compliance certifications?

We are honest about this: Collectivus runs on AWS-grade infrastructure with security-conscious architecture and a governed deployment model, but we do not claim certifications we have not earned. Specific compliance commitments live in the Enterprise order documentation.

What controls does an admin actually get?

Role-aware access, human approval flows, accuracy thresholds per worker, full audit log of every action, and the ability to pause a worker or revoke access at any time. On Business and Enterprise plans you also get SSO/SAML and admin roles.

Support & cancellation

What support comes with each plan?

Team includes email support and Liam running your platform. Business adds same-day priority support and admin tooling. Enterprise adds a dedicated human delivery team and custom SLAs.

What happens if I cancel?

Your Collective deactivates at the end of the current billing period. We export your workforce memory and audit log on request. No early-termination fees on monthly plans. Annual and Enterprise terms are governed by your order documentation.
